The concept of the psychological contract refers to the implicit expectations and obligations between employees and employers regarding their mutual relationship and obligations.

It encompasses the unwritten, often unstated, expectations and beliefs regarding issues such as job security, career advancement, work-life balance, and the overall employment relationship. It is a dynamic concept that evolves over time and can influence employee attitudes, behaviors, and job satisfaction.

One situation where the psychological contract could be employed to clarify and resolve differences is during a performance evaluation or appraisal process. In this scenario, both the employee and the employer can openly discuss their expectations, assess the employee's performance against agreed-upon goals, and address any discrepancies or misunderstandings in the contract. By engaging in a dialogue, both parties can gain a clearer understanding of each other's expectations, clarify roles and responsibilities, and work towards resolving any conflicts or gaps.

Source:

Rousseau, D. M. (1995). Psychological contracts in organizations: Understanding written and unwritten agreements. Sage Publications.

Parenting, teaching, and involvement in the community are examples of how middle-aged adults can develop generativity, according to Erikson.

What is the theory of generativity?

generativity is, psychologically speaking, a need to care for the future, mentor and direct younger people, and to contribute to the next generation. According to Erikson's stage model of psychological development, this typically develops between the ages of 40 and 64, or middle age.

How does personality contribute to generativity?

Generativity is more likely to be exhibited by people who are organized, persistent, and motivated and who also show interest in and agreeableness toward other people. These findings pave the way for the creation of intervention programs that boost positive personality traits and generative interest in order to increase elderly people's quality of life.

Cisgender refers to a person whose identification and actions are consistent, such as a man who identifies as having a masculine gender or a woman who identifies as having a feminine gender.

A person whose gender identity conforms to the sex they were assigned at birth is referred to as cisgender (commonly abbreviated to cis; occasionally cissexual). Transgender is the opposite of cisgender. In Latin, the prefix cis- denotes "on this side of." Due to cultural shifts in masculine how gender is perceived and discussed, the term "cisgender" was first used in 1994 and began to appear in dictionaries in 2015. The phrase has occasionally generated debate and drawn criticism.

The prefix cis-, which means "on this side of" and is the reverse of trans-, which means "across from" or "on the other side of," is the source of the term "cisgender." Ciscaucasia (from a Russian perspective), Cisalpine Gaul (i.e., "Gaul on this side of the Alps"), Ciskei and Transkei (separated by the Kei River), and more recently, Cisjordan, as distinct from masculine Transjordan, are all examples of this usage. Cis- refers to the alignment of gender identification with the given sex while discussing gender.

A dissociative state that involves sudden travel from home, the taking on of a new identity, and amnesia regarding the trip and one's actual personal information is called Dissociative Fugue.

Dissociative fugue is a psychiatric disorder characterized by amnesia coupled with sudden unexpected travel away from the individual's usual surroundings and denial of all memory of his or her whereabouts during the period of wandering. Dissociative fugue is a rare disorder that is infrequently reported.

Their new life is normally very special from the existence they've left. as example, a Wall Street executive might also go away from her excessive-powered career in a city to turn out to be a florist in a rural town if she has a dissociative fugue.

People who have a fugue often sense extraordinarily upset or disturbed as their reminiscences go back, especially once they return all at once. that could result in overwhelming emotions of anxiety or depression.

What are the similarities and differences between jati and varna?

Answers

Jati and varna are both social systems that have historically played significant roles in Indian society, particularly in relation to caste. However, there are some important similarities and differences between the two.

Similarities:

Hierarchy: Both jati and varna involve a hierarchical structure where individuals are placed into specific social groups based on their birth.

Social Division: Both systems divide society into distinct groups with specific roles and occupations associated with each group.

Social Identity: Both jati and varna contribute to an individual's social identity and determine their social status and privileges within the community.

Differences:

Origin: Varna is the older system, described in ancient Hindu scriptures like the Rigveda, and is based on the four traditional varnas: Brahmins (priests and scholars), Kshatriyas (warriors and rulers), Vaishyas (merchants and farmers), and Shudras (laborers and servants). Jati, on the other hand, emerged later and refers to numerous sub-castes or occupational groups within each varna.

Flexibility: Varna is relatively rigid and hierarchical, with limited mobility between varnas, whereas jati allows for greater mobility within its sub-castes. In some cases, individuals can change their jati through marriage, occupation, or social mobility.

Regional Variations: Jati is more regionally diverse, with different jatis prevalent in different parts of India, while varna is a broader framework that applies across the country.

stalactites and stalagmites are ........

Answers

Stalactites and stalagmites are geological formations commonly found in caves.

Stalactites are icicle-shaped formations that hang from the ceiling of a cave, while stalagmites are mound-shaped formations that rise from the cave floor. Both are formed from the deposition of minerals, typically calcium carbonate, from water that drips or seeps into the cave. Stalactites and stalagmites are formed by the same process, which begins with the dissolution of limestone or other soluble rock by acidic water. As the water drips or seeps through the cracks in the cave ceiling, it leaves behind tiny mineral deposits. Over time, these deposits build up and form the characteristic shapes of stalactites and stalagmites. The rate of growth of stalactites and stalagmites is relatively slow, with the average growth rate being around 0.13 mm per year. However, in certain conditions, such as areas with high humidity and frequent rainfall, the growth rate can be much faster.
